Savory Seafood Cheesecake

Ingredients

  • Butter for greasing the pan
  • 1 pack of butter crackers, crumbled
  • 4 (8-ounce) blocks cream cheese, softened
  • ½ log goat cheese, at room temperature
  • 3 large eggs
  • ½ pound boiled shrimp, chopped
  • ⅓ pound lump crab, chopped
  • ⅓ pound crawfish tails
  • 5 green onions, thinly sliced
  • Cajun seasoning to taste
  • Old Bay seasoning to taste

Preheat the Oven and Prepare the Pan

Begin by preheating your oven to 375°F. While it heats, take a 9-inch springform pan and generously grease it with butter. Make sure it’s well-coated; this ensures easy release later on.

Create the Crust

In a mixing bowl, combine the crumbled butter crackers until they’re evenly mixed. Take your fork and press this mixture into the bottom of the prepared springform pan, creating a nice, even crust.

Blend the Cheese Mixture

In a large m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ese and goat cheese. Grab your electric mixer and blend them together until you achieve a smooth and creamy consistency. Next, add in the large e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. This will help create the perfect silken texture.

Fold in the Seafood and Seasonings

Once the cheese mixture is ready, it’s time to fold in all the tasty additions. Carefully combine the chopped shrimp, lump crab, crawfish tails, and sliced green onions into the cheese mixture. Don’t forget to season with Cajun and Old Bay spices according to your taste—but remember, both contain salt, so adjust accordingly!

Assemble and Bake

Now, pour the seafood cheesecake mixture over the crust in the springform pan. Wrap the base of the pan with aluminum foil to keep water from leaking in during baking. Place the pan into a baking dish and pour ½ cup of water into the base. This step ensures moisture, creating that dreamy creamy texture. Bake for 25 to 35 minutes, or until the top turns a lovely golden brown.

Cool and Serve

When the cheesecake looks perfect, carefully pull it out of the oven. Let it cool for about 10 minutes. Then, gently remove it from the pan and transfer it to your favorite serving dish. Pair it with crostini or crackers for an excellent spreading option.

Tips for Success

  • Ensure all cheeses are at room temperature before mixing for a smoother blend.
  • Keep an eye on the cheesecake while baking to avoid over-browning.
  • Use high-quality seafood for the best flavor—fresh is always better!

Variations

  • Feel free to experiment with different types of seafood, like scallops or lobster meat, to suit your palate.
  • If you’re looking for a bit more heat, consider adding diced jalapeños or a few dashes of hot sauce to the mixture.
  • Swap the goat cheese for feta to introduce a tangy flavor that will surprise and delight your guests.

FAQs

1. Can I make this dish 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the cheesecake a day in advance and refrigerate it until you’re ready to serve.

2. How long can I store leftovers?
Stored properly in an airtight container, leftovers can be kept in the refrigerator for up to three days.

3. Can I freeze the Savory Seafood Cheesecake?
Freezing is usually not recommended for this cheesecake because the texture may change after thawing.

4. What are some good side dishes to pair with this cheesecake?
Fresh salad, roasted vegetables, or perhaps a light soup make excellent companions for this dish.

5. Can I use imitation seafood for this recipe?
While fresh seafood has the best flavor, imitation seafood can work as a budget-friendly alternative.
